Highbush blueberry ( Vaccinium corymbosum) is discussed here. For information on lowbush blueberry ( V. angustifolium, … WebHighbush blueberries are harvested by machine as well as by hand. Most machine-harvested blueberries are processed while hand-harvested berries are sold fresh. Under ideal conditions, with … WebHighbush blueberries are native fruits. Like rhododendrons, these Ericaceous family members prefer to grow in areas with very acidic soils with a good layer of peat-like organic matter over very well drained soil. In swampy areas, they’re on hummocks, so roots aren’t submerged. The roots of highbush blueberries don’t penetrate clay soil well.
